Data from: Assessment of conservation status of Ferula huber-morathii: Association with population genetic structure and regional climate

Ferula huber-morathii is an endemic and medicinally important plant. This
species is distributed in eight Turkish localities, including three newly
identified ones. Its extent of occurrence and area of occupancy is
determined to be 3963 km2 and 32 km2 respectively. All localities are
characterized by East Mediterranean and sub-Mediterranean precipitation
regimes; however, temperatures increase excessively and precipitation
decreases during the flowering period of the species. The population sizes
are quite small, and the number of reproducing individuals in some
populations is below ten. Analyses of ISSR markers showed the percentage
of polymorphic loci to be 94% at the species level and 56% at the
population level. The level of genetic differentiation (measured by GST)
was 0.37 and the estimated level of gene flow among populations (NM) was
0.84. The percentage of variance occurring within and among populations,
determined by AMOVA, was 75% and 25%, respectively. STRUCTURE analysis
revealed two genetic clusters of individuals with a geographic structure
similar to that found in UPGMA and an ordination analysis. Some
populations turned out to have both low numbers of individuals and low
genetic diversity. Since many of the populations are subject to
anthropogenic disturbance, the species should remain in the EN category.
At the same time, it is suggested that a new in-situ conservation area
should be created around nearby dams, situated in the same climate area as
the currently known populations.
